PopVax is an Indian full-stack biotech building first-in-class and best-in-class vaccines and cancer immunotherapies using machine learning-driven protein design and relentless empiricism. We design, develop, and manufacture our own RNA medicines end-to-end because we believe great pharmaceutical science can only flourish in tight feedback loops that iterate rapidly. PopVax's experimental work and clinical dose production is based at the https://popvax.com/foundry , our integrated R&D and GMP-capable clinical dose production facility in Hyderabad.

PopVax's north star is our goal of developing novel vaccines and therapeutics over the next decade with the cumulative ability to save 1 million lives each year the Million Lives Mission. To that end, we are developing first-in-class vaccines against Hepatitis C, Strep A, and adult pulmonary TB; broadly-protective best-in-class vaccines against COVID-19, influenza, malaria, and HPV; and precision immunotherapies against hard-to-treat solid tumours such as liver cancer and pancreatic cancer. Beyond existing diseases, we are leveraging our high-speed platform to build rapid-response biosecurity capabilities against engineered de novo pathogens.

Our mission is funded by Vitalik Buterin's Balvi Fund, the Gates Foundation, the US Biomedical Advanced Research and Development Authority (BARDA), Renaissance Philanthropy, and Good Ventures, with individual investments from Enveda founder Viswa Colluru and Tesla self-driving AI pioneer Dhaval Shroff. Our first program, an open-source broadly-protective COVID-19 vaccine, will begin a Phase I clinical trial in Australia in mid-2026. This is just the start we intend to advance 6+ novel vaccine and immunotherapy programs into human clinical trials over the next three years, decisively demonstrating that world-class biotech R&D is possible in India.

We are seeking an exceptional, experienced senior immunologist with specific expertise in vaccine development to spearhead the overall immunology efforts at PopVax.

RESPONSIBILITES

  • Contribute to antigen design and help predict the impact of changes to antigen design on immune response
  • Plan and execute in vitro and in vivo experiments to comprehensively characterize the immunogenecity of mRNA-LNP vaccine candidates
  • Lead communication and drive collaboration between the immunology and the antigen design, mRNA, and formulation teams
  • Coordinate the overall execution of studies with external partners and contract research organisations
  • Develop study outlines, detailed timelines and oversee the logistics for execution of parallel and staggered experiments
  • Ensure effective and thorough documentation, analysis, and interpretation of the experimental data generated by the immunology team

Qualifications

  • PhD and 8+ years or Masters and 10+ years of experience in immunology, biochemistry, life sciences, or a related discipline, with a minimum of 5 years of experience in vaccine design and development in academia or industry
  • Experience in performing and in-depth understanding of routine immunology techniques such as ELISA, ELISPOT, multiplex assays, and multi-colour flow cytometry, including intracellular cytokine staining
  • Expertise (and ideally publications) in viral immunology experience in vaccine antigen design in particular is a huge plus
  • In-depth understanding of the design, execution, and analysis of virus and pseudovirus neutralization assays
  • Familiarity with data analysis software such as FlowJo and Prism
  • Strong written and oral communication skills
  • A proven track record of research publications and, ideally, presentations at research conferences
  • Proven leadership and mentorship experience in pre-clinical research and development
  • Prior work on or experience with myocarditis is a plus
